Output 51f6e971404eccc372a3bb553a7771c678820334f0a1f5f0f3e6ec74b8043464:2

value
109018
script pubkey
OP_0 OP_PUSHBYTES_20 37adb95bf39f369ee4aca218f5f56db94d168f5a
address
bc1qx7kmjklnnumfae9v5gv0tatdh9x3dr66fasmw0
transaction
51f6e971404eccc372a3bb553a7771c678820334f0a1f5f0f3e6ec74b8043464
spent
true